What “Licensed” Means for Rubbish Clearance in the UK

A proper rubbish clearance company must have:

  • A Waste Carrier Licence
  • This is required by law for anyone who handles, transports, or disposes of waste.
  • Environment Agency Registration
  • You can look up any company using its licence number to confirm it is legal.
  • Duty of Care Paperwork
  • You should receive a Waste Transfer Note or a receipt showing where your waste is sent.
  • Disposal at Approved Waste Sites
  • Licensed companies use authorised recycling centres, not illegal dumping spots.

These points help you avoid risks while ensuring your waste disposal is legal and safe.

How to Check if a Company Is Licensed

Before booking, you can quickly check a company’s legal status:

  • Ask for their Waste Carrier Licence number
  • Search the number on the Environment Agency public register
  • Make sure they offer a proper receipt or Waste Transfer Note
  • Look for precise contact details, a working website, and genuine reviews
  • Check if their team uses marked vans and proper uniforms

If a company cannot show a licence or paperwork, do not use them.

Why Booking a Licensed Company Protects You

Choosing a licensed waste carrier keeps you safe because:

  • You avoid fines
  • Homeowners can be fined if their waste is found fly-tipped, even if they didn’t do it.
  • Waste is handled safely
  • Licensed companies follow UK waste rules for recycling and disposal.
  • Your property stays protected
  • You get trained staff who clear waste correctly without causing damage.
  • You receive proof
  • A Waste Transfer Note proves your rubbish was disposed of legally.

Warning Signs of Unlicensed Collectors

Be cautious if you notice:

  • No licence number
  • No company name on the van
  • Cash-only payments
  • Very cheap “too good to be true” quotes
  • No paperwork or receipts
  • No website or contact details
  • Refusal to show proof of licence

Unlicensed collectors often fly-tip waste, which can lead to hefty fines for you. Always check before booking.

FAQ's

How do I check a rubbish clearance licence?

Search the company’s licence number on the Environment Agency register.

Can I be fined for hiring an unlicensed waste collector?

Yes. If your waste is fly-tipped, you may be held responsible and fined.

What paperwork should I receive from a licensed company?

You should get a Waste Transfer Note or receipt showing legal disposal.
